In the United States, consumers frequently encounter fake delivery text messages, commonly known as "smishing" scams. These deceptive messages often impersonate legitimate delivery services to steal personal information. To combat this issue, two primary solutions are available: Nomorobo and carrier call filtering. This article examines the effectiveness of both in blocking fake delivery texts.
What Is Nomorobo and How Does It Block Fake Delivery Texts?
Nomorobo is a spam call and text blocking application that utilizes a global database of known robocallers and spammers to identify and block unwanted communications. For text messages, Nomorobo employs advanced algorithms to detect patterns associated with spam and scam texts, including fake delivery notifications. When a suspicious text is received, Nomorobo cross-references the sender's number and message content against its extensive database. If a match is found, the message is blocked or flagged as spam. This proactive approach helps prevent fake delivery texts from reaching users. (nomorobo.com)
How Do Carrier Call Filtering Services Work Against Fake Delivery Texts?
Carrier call filtering services are tools provided by mobile network operators to identify and block spam calls and texts. These services typically use a combination of known spam number databases, machine learning algorithms, and user reports to detect and filter unwanted messages. While effective against some forms of spam, their ability to block fake delivery texts can vary. Some carriers may have limited databases or less sophisticated algorithms, leading to false positives (legitimate messages being blocked) or false negatives (spam messages not being blocked). Additionally, carrier filtering may not be as comprehensive as dedicated third-party applications like Nomorobo. (nomorobo.com)

How Does Robokiller Compare to Nomorobo in Blocking Fake Delivery Texts?
Robokiller is another leading spam call and text blocking application that offers robust protection against unwanted communications. When compared to Nomorobo, Robokiller provides:
-
Larger Global Blocklist: Robokiller maintains a global blocklist of over 1.5 billion phone numbers, offering more extensive coverage against spam calls and texts. (robokiller.com)
-
Advanced Call Screening: Robokiller uses real-time call screening to intercept and block spam calls before they reach users, providing an additional layer of protection. (robokiller.com)
-
Answer Bots: Robokiller employs answer bots that engage with spam callers, wasting their time and preventing them from reaching users. (robokiller.com)
While both Nomorobo and Robokiller offer effective protection against fake delivery texts, Robokiller's larger blocklist and additional features may provide a more comprehensive defense against sophisticated smishing scams.
